LaKela Brown is from Detroit, Michigan, where she attended Detroit Public Schools and graduated from the College for Creative Studies in 2005. She is the recipient of an OxBow School of Art, MI fellowship and participated in the Mano y Mente residency in Tula Rose, NM. Brown has participated in solo and group exhibitions globally, including Reyes | Finn, Detroit; 56 Henry, NY; Swiss Institute (SI), NY; WE BUY GOLD, NY; Museum of Contemporary African Diasporan Arts (MoCADA), NY; and Lars Friedrich Gallery, Berlin. Brown is a professor at RISD: Rhode Island School of Design. She has also held teaching positions at New York University and The Cooper Union. Brown’s work resides in the permanent collection of Museum of Fine Arts, Boston.
